FANBOYS expands to Tampa, St Louis, Greenville, Grand Rapids, New Orleans, Louisville, Albany, Buffalo, Nashville, W. Palm Beach
Hey folks, Harry here with that film that continues to survive and expand despite just about being abandoned by its studio's promotion department. So I find myself once again receiving an email from FANBOYS screenwriter, Ernest Cline. In his secret identity of Ernie Cline, I took him to see WATCHMEN last night - and watched as his mind was completely blown. So, if you can find yourself in one of the below cities, you can actually see FANBOYS - remember - each ticket helps this film see a theater in another city that found it impossible to contemplate seeing this little film pre-DVD! Ernie asked me to thank everyone that has seen it so far - and to let you know he's monitoring the TWITTER mentions of FANBOYS and for those of you that proclaim to have seen it multiple times... He Really Loves Yous!
FANBOYS EXPANDS TO TEN MORE CITIES ON MARCH 6TH!
Great news!!! FANBOYS is expanding once AGAIN on March 6th! This is the films THIRD EXPANSION as it enters it's fifth week in release. Below are the new markets for the coming weekend. (Theater details to come shortly)
